16: If the subject device requires shielded interface cables to ensure compliance, the user's manual must advise the user of this requirement.
20: All electrical and mechanical devices employed for spurious radiation suppression, including any modifications made during certification testing, must be incorporated in each unit marketed.
37: This device has shown compliance with new rules adopted under Docket 87-389 and is not affected by Section 15.37, transition rule.
